Output 3abc9640523b25ab8a0be5ff322fb8a14dc454977e7fe1a830cde98803fcfc63:0

value
2995173
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 38ee486d2f74c9f244239d3e0ad7a46d2e11a72b OP_EQUALVERIFY OP_CHECKSIG
address
16C2HvviB5mB4XamBKy5nxh73F8E3QTXrX
transaction
3abc9640523b25ab8a0be5ff322fb8a14dc454977e7fe1a830cde98803fcfc63
spent
true